Dapsone (dapsone) Indications
Dapsone is a prescription medication used for the treatment of certain skin conditions, such as dermatitis herpetiformis and Hansen’s disease (leprosy). Dapsone belongs to a class of medications called sulfones and works by reducing inflammation and suppressing the immune system.
Dapsone may be prescribed for other medical conditions. Prescribing dapsone off-label should only be done under the guidance of a healthcare provider who has experience with the medication and can closely monitor your condition.
Dapsone (dapsone) Uses and Dosage
Read the prescription information leaflet as it contains relevant information, including the proper medication dosage, potential side effects, and any precautions or warnings that you should be aware of.
Follow the dosage information given by your healthcare provider. The recommended dose of dapsone tablet depends on the medical condition being treated and other individual factors such as the patient’s age and medical history.
Dapsone tablets are usually taken by mouth with food or milk to help reduce stomach upset. Swallow the entire tablet with a full glass of water. Do not chew, crush, break, or split the tablet in half unless allowed by your healthcare provider.
Dapsone (dapsone) Side Effects
Some common side effects associated with dapsone include:
- Dizziness
- Nausea
- Vomiting
- Loss of appetite
- Stomach pain
- Temporary blurred vision
Serious side effects associated with dapsone include:
- Unusually fast heartbeat and breathing
- Bluish lips or skin
- Chest pain
- Muscle weakness
- Low blood counts
- Fever and chills
- Severe abdominal pain
- Unusual tiredness or weakness
- Easy bruising or bleeding
- Mental or mood changes
Seek medical attention immediately if you experience any serious side effects.
Some individuals may develop allergic reactions to dapsone that can be serious and potentially life-threatening. Discontinue dapsone and seek emergency medical care once symptoms of hypersensitivity develop. These symptoms include:
- Itching
- Hives/rash
- Swelling of tongue, lips, face
- Difficulty breathing
Dapsone (dapsone) Cautions
Discuss your medical history with your healthcare provider before starting treatment with dapsone to determine if it is safe and appropriate for you. Individuals with the following conditions should not use dapsone:
- Liver disease
- Heart disease
- Lung disease
- Blood disorders, such as G6PD deficiency
- Diabetic ketosis
- Serious infections
Dapsone can interact with other medications, supplements, and herbal remedies, which can affect its effectiveness. Drugs that may interact with dapsone include:
- Folic acid antagonists
- Primaquine
- Nitrofurantoin
- Rifampin, rifabutin, or trimethoprim/sulfamethoxazole
- Saquinavir
- Warfarin
- Antacids
- John’s wort
- Ginkgo biloba
There are no well-controlled studies on the use of dapsone in pregnant women. Further, dapsone is excreted in breast milk, but the effects on nursing infants are unknown. Your healthcare provider may recommend alternative medications that are safer during pregnancy or breastfeeding.

FAQ
What type of antibiotic is Dapsone?
Dapsone is a sulfone. This medication is not an antibiotic in the traditional sense, but it does have antibacterial properties.
How long can you use Dapsone?
Dapsone is usually prescribed for several months up to a few years. The length of treatment depends on the medical condition it is being used to treat.
Can Dapsone cause hair loss?
Hair loss has been reported as a rare side effect of dapsone.
